Toronto Islands are a 10 minute ferry ride away from downtown Toronto. Switch from the hustle and bustle of the city to the tranquillity of one of Toronto's most coveted parks. Unique to any other metropolitan city, Toronto Island has limited vehicle access. This car free area boasts 6 kilometres of nature walks, children and pet friendly access to beaches, Centre island amusement park, artist exhibitions, restaurants and even a nude beach.
